
The Outer Banks Association of REALTORS® proudly supports two charitable funds through the Outer Banks Community Foundation (OBCF), providing a meaningful way for REALTORS® to give back to the community. The Scholarship Fund, established in 1996, helps graduating students in Dare, Currituck, and Hyde Counties pursue higher education. The Disaster Relief Fund offers critical assistance to Outer Banks residents facing natural disasters such as flooding, fires, and hurricanes. These funds are supported by OBAR’s Surf, Turf, & Roll tournaments and surprise raffle events, giving REALTORS® an opportunity to support and strengthen the community they serve. #OBXRealtorsCare
Surf-Fishing Tournament
The 29th Annual OBAR Surf Fishing Tournament returns on October 2, 2026, bringing together anglers, REALTORS®, and community members for a day of friendly competition along the beautiful beaches of Nags Head. Teams will compete for top prizes while enjoying beach-day fun, all while making a meaningful impact on the Outer Banks community. Whether you’re casting a line or cheering from the shore, this is a fantastic opportunity to support a great cause.
Last year, Liquid Assets of SAGA Realty & Construction, led by Captain David Sullivan, claimed first place with a total of 58 points. Sea Haven Realty Old School, with Captain Gary Dunstan, followed in second with 39 points. TowneBank Mortgage, captained by Kaye Jones, rounded out the top three with 23 points. The teams reeled in some impressive catches, the largest being a 22” speckled trout caught by Vernon Helms.
Altogether, the tournament raised a total of $10,000, with SAGA Realty & Construction generously donating their entire $600 cash prize back to the fundraiser.

Bowling Tournament
Nearly 20 teams rolled into OBX Bowling Center dressed in their best superhero attire for OBAR’s Annual Charity Bowling Tournament! The lanes were filled with energy, friendly competition, and plenty of team spirit—all in support of a great cause.
The Alley Avengers, led by Captain Lisa Sawyer of Basnight & Moran Insurance, bowled their way to first place. The Uncrustables, led by Steven Gillis of Steven Gillis State Farm, earned the Spirit Award for bringing outstanding enthusiasm and superhero energy to the event.
New this year, OBAR unveiled its “Superhero” Donation Board, which will recognize top donors at each Surf, Turf, and Roll fundraising event. Together, participants and donors raised more than $5,000 for OBAR’s Disaster Relief Fund, held at the Outer Banks Community Foundation. This year’s proceeds will directly assist families affected by the fire at Shallowbag Bay Condominiums.
